Top 5 Corporate Fraud prevention and detection Courses

Types of Fraud

Understanding different forms of fraud, such as financial statement fraud, asset misappropriation, and corruption, which helps in identifying specific vulnerabilities within an organization.

Fraud Risk Management

Developing and implementing comprehensive strategies to assess and mitigate the risk of fraud, including risk assessments, internal controls, and employee training programs.

Forensic Accounting

Utilizing accounting skills and investigative abilities to examine financial records and detect discrepancies that may indicate fraudulent activity.

Legal and the Regulatory Framework

Familiarizing with the laws, regulations, and standards governing fraud prevention and detection to ensure compliance and support legal actions against fraudsters.

Data Analytics and Technology

Leveraging advanced technological tools and data analysis techniques to identify patterns, anomalies, and trends that may signify fraudulent behavior.
